Transaction 8e370c2c9813c90dd015fa621da86fd40e61766ea9bc6df0032dda3f8bcaa8a1
1 Input
1 Output
-
8e370c2c9813c90dd015fa621da86fd40e61766ea9bc6df0032dda3f8bcaa8a1:0
- value
- 8923754
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0bbf6880d06d8d8469b1df2719c1331ffdd7e1e
- address
- bc1quzaldzqdqmvds35mrhe8r8qnx8la6ls7j72scx